Golda Shipp

January 24, 1919 — December 27, 2007

Golda Shipp of Belgrade, Missouri departed this life on Thursday, December 27, 2007 at her residence, having reached the age of eighty-eight years, eleven months and three days. She was born on January 24, 1919 at Redmondville, Missouri, a daughter of the late Othelo Ralph Baker and Jennie Rose (White) Baker.

She was united in marriage to William Shipp on December 30, 1938 and they shared sixty-nine years of marriage together. She was a loving and devoted wife, mother, grandmother and great grandmother. She was a dear sister, aunt, cousin and friend. She will be sadly missed by all who knew and loved her.

In addition to her parents, Goldie was preceded in death by a daughter, Bobbie Lou Shipp, a son, Billy Shipp, three brothers, Eddie Baker, Carl Baker and Raymond Baker; and a step-father, Roy Imboden.

Those who remain to mourn the passing of her life include her husband, William Shipp of Belgrade; her son, Jack Shipp and wife Myra of Belgrade; her daughter, Sue Jarvis and husband Jesse of Belgrade; two sisters, Rose Parker of Dover, Tennessee, Martha Govro of Maryland Heights; a sister-in-law, Evelyn (Baker) McKennon, North Carolina; five grandchildren; six great grandchildren; nieces; nephews; cousins and friends.

Visitation 3 to 8PM, Sunday, December 30, 2007 at the Britton Funeral Home of Potosi and 11AM To 1PM at the Belgrade United Methodist Church. Funeral Service 1PM Monday at the Belgrade United Methodist Church. Interment in the Caledonia Methodist Cemetery.
